Overview
Superior Impact Resistance
Impact strength of 9.5 to 10.5 kJ/m², nearly double that of standard PLA (4.5 to 5 kJ/m²), ideal for high-durability applications.
Enhanced Flexural Strength
Flexural strength of 73 to 76 MPa provides improved stability and resistance to deformation for structural components.
Increased Tensile Ductility and Toughness
Elongation at break of 14.5 to 16.5 % reduces brittleness and the risk of sudden fracture under tensile load.
Optimized Print Performance
Lower Melt Flow Rate (MFR) of 3 to 6 g/10 min increases melt viscosity to minimize sagging and stringing, ensuring accurate overhangs and strong interlayer bonding.
Consistent Material Properties
Maintains core properties such as tensile strength and heat deflection temperature identical to standard PLA for seamless integration into existing workflows.
